The dichotomy between Ladyhawke’s Pip Brown during and between numbers on her live shows is nothing short of striking. She sneers and snarls on tracks like 'Girl Like Me' and 'Paris Is Burning', yet shyly says on stage after finishing, head facing the ground "...I hate the sound of my own voice". Pip, give yourself a bit more credit - have you heard yourself sing?
New Zealand indie-pop singer Ladyhawke is making a welcome return to our shores in July, performing hits from her ARIA Award-winning self-titled debut alongside songs from forthcoming release, Anxiety, which is released May 25.
Ladyhawke will be making a very welcome return to venues across Australia in July and will be lighting up the stage at Adelaide’s HQ Complex Thursday on July 26.
